How to make golden lucky pumpkin porridge

Step1

Remove the skin and the sac of the pumpkin, rinse it, and set aside (the round and flat pumpkin, which is more yellow, and the pumpkin that looks like a winter melon is not yellow in this color)

Remove the skin and the sac of the pumpkin,

Step2

Use the rice measuring cup to take about one cup of fragrant rice, grab a handful of quinoa, and wash 2 to 3 times

Use the rice measuring cup to

Step3

Cut the pumpkin into 1.5 cubes

Cut the pumpkin into 1.5 cubes

Step4

Put the rice and diced pumpkin in the pot, add water to the water level of about 2.5-3L

Put the rice and diced pumpkin in the pot,

Step5

Cook the porridge in an ordinary pot for about 45 minutes, and use a pressure cooker for about 20-30 minutes. The specific time is adjusted according to the taste. The high heat is boiled, and after about 15 minutes, it is adjusted to medium heat. Be careful to spill the porridge.

Cook the porridge in an ordinary pot for about 45 minutes,

Step6

Add rock sugar in about 35-40 minutes and adjust the amount of rock sugar according to taste

Add rock sugar in about 35-40 minutes

Step7

After 45 minutes, the pumpkin porridge is out of the oven, add a tablespoon of sugar and osmanthus, stir well, sprinkle some dried osmanthus before eating to increase the fragrance
